This job posting has expired and no longer is available. Please explore other opportunities.

Software Engineer II

San Francisco, CA

The Video on Demand (VOD) and Clips team is dedicated to capturing the best moments and happenings from our Twitch communities to showcase them for all viewers. We're working on new ways to bring the best of Twitch to everyone, helping our creators grow and engage with their audience in the process. Because we operate at the core of the Twitch, you'll work with teams across Twitch to advise, partner, and build these exciting experiences within the Twitch ecosystem.


We are looking for an experienced and motivated back-end engineer to join our team. You have experience building available and scalable applications. You will work with other engineers in our team to build and deploy available systems


You Will:

  • Develop new product features on native AWS infrastructure
  • Scale and improve existing APIs and services used to power the Twitch video and clips platforms
  • Contribute to overall team technical strategy and architecture design
  • Mentor and cultivate the growth of the engineers around you
  • Build tools and monitoring systems to ensure we sustain the service's high availability and low error rates


BASIC QUALIFICATIONS

You Have:

  • 3+ Years Industry Experience
  • Experience developing with static-typed languages
  • Managed infrastructure projects
  • Can write performant concurrent applications that handle hundreds of thousands of requests per second on a single instance
  • Have a history of delivering big value to your customers
  • Grow in a collaborative environment; we work with our other team members, Edge team members, AWS experts, downstream service owners, frontend engineers, and other partners


PREFERRED QUALIFICATIONS

Bonus Points

  • Know Go and have used it in production ready systems
  • Experienced in using and building on AWS
  • Experience with large data stores (DynamoDB, Cassandra)


Perks:

  • Medical, Dental, Vision & Disability Insurance
  • 401(k), Maternity & Parental Leave
  • Flexible PTO
  • Commuter Benefits
  • Amazon Employee Discount
  • Monthly Contribution & Discounts for Wellness Related Activities & Programs (e.g., gym memberships, off-site massages, etc.),
  • Breakfast, Lunch & Dinner Served Daily
  • Free Snacks & Beverages


We are an equal opportunity employer and value diversity at Twitch. We do not discriminate on the basis of race, religion, color, national origin, gender, gender identity, sexual orientation, age, marital status, veteran status, or disability status, or other legally protected status.


Pursuant to the San Francisco Fair Chance Ordinance, we will consider for employment qualified applicants with arrest and conviction records

Subscribe to Job Alerts